6. ‘I’m just saying’

women who cant stop saying these phrases exhaust everyone around them im just saying Wavebreak from Getty Images Signature via Canva

How exhausting is it to hear someone say this? It always follows a passive-aggressive and hurtful comment. They may try to play it off as though they are just being honest. However, it still hurts, and there are kinder ways to say these things. When a woman defaults to that phrase, it can make everyone around her not only exhausted but uncomfortable. She comes across as rude.

“The Cambridge Dictionary says that 'just saying' is used when you complain or criticize another person in an attempt to make it less offensive,” says Jenna Fletcher. “The takeaway here is that 'just saying' is a way to dismiss a person’s feelings and absolve the speaker of any blame for their hurtful words. It “allows” that person to basically say whatever you want without fully owning how their words will affect the person they’re speaking to.”

10. ‘No offense’

women who cant stop saying these phrases exhaust everyone around them no offense Prostock-studio via Canva

We’ve all heard someone say something totally offensive, but they add, ‘no offense,’ to the end in hopes of hiding their true intentions. Of course, we know their true intention was to be offensive. Adding that phrase at the end doesn’t take away the sting behind their words. If someone you care about is constantly saying offensive things but playing it off like that wasn’t their intention, you will grow tired of them. A woman who says things like this is exhausting to be around.

“Saying these prefaces makes almost any comment even crueler. They put a damper on just about everyone’s day when we interact with the bluntness of someone’s snarky remark. Removing anything from our vocabulary is tough, hard, and a lot of work,” says Langan Garrett, a writer for the Phillipian. “But for everyone’s self-esteem, and to maintain relationships with others — we need to find other ways to speak to each other honestly. Ways that aren’t harmful, and then also follow-up with a reasoning for such opinions.”
